Supplier Solutions is a supplier-solutions provider focused on enterprise-grade B2B integrations. Its core service is helping suppliers meet the connectivity requirements of large enterprise customers across procurement, spend management, and e-commerce systems. It covers scenarios such as PunchOut, OCI Roundtrip, EDI, API, ERP, orders, invoices, advance shipping notices, remittances, catalogs, and Marketplace integrations, with an emphasis on implementation by experienced enterprise integration engineers rather than simply offering generic templates.
Based on the available content, its focus is on three main areas: PunchOut and eProcurement, EDI and ERP integration, and a supplier integration platform. Platform capabilities include transaction flow monitoring, error handling, system health status, alerts, and analytics, which can help reduce operational risk in enterprise procurement integrations. Its eStore-Connect offering is aimed at customers that need to launch PunchOut catalogs quickly, while the API/Headless Commerce version can pull product descriptions, pricing, and inventory in real time. Vendor Marketplace is suited to multi-supplier centralized procurement environments.
The third-party ecosystem is a key selling point for this product. The website explicitly mentions Coupa, Ariba, SAP, and Oracle, and states that it supports major buyer platforms, industry-specific Spend Management systems, procurement networks, protocols, ERP systems, e-commerce platforms, and Marketplaces. It also accepts custom and buyer-specific integrations. Its consulting process involves integration engineers reviewing requirements, with a promised response within one business day. NDAs are available immediately, indicating a strong service and support orientation.
The website does not disclose plans, pricing, a free tier, or trial information. The purchasing process is primarily consultation-based, so cost transparency is limited. On data security, the visible information is limited to Peppol-compliant e-invoicing, cross-border procurement requirements, and NDA availability; there are no clear details on SOC 2, ISO, GDPR, permission management, audit logs, or similar controls. The deployment model is also not clearly stated, so it is unclear whether it is cloud-only, private deployment, or hybrid.
It is best suited for suppliers, distributors, and B2B e-commerce teams that already serve large enterprise customers and need stable integrations with procurement platforms, especially in high-transaction-volume sectors such as healthcare, industrial supplies, and office supplies. For SMEs that only need simple e-commerce integrations, the project-based implementation cost may feel relatively high. Access and payment information for China is unknown. For mainland China procurement scenarios, local ecosystems such as 用友, 金蝶, 甄云, and 商越 may also be worth evaluating, while multinational enterprises can compare it with solutions such as SPS Commerce, TrueCommerce, Cleo, Boomi, and MuleSoft.
